First things first, let's make sure the engine is not seized.
27 mm on a long breaker bar on the crank pulley, Turn Clockwise Only as you are facing the front of the car.

If you can get it to spin by hand then it's an electrical problem.

Get a remote starter switch, go right across the pilot wire and battery terminal on the starter solenoid.

Once you confirm the starter can turn electrically, then go after the starter control chain.

Not much in the path on a 124, it is battery - X4 terminal under the dash - red wire to key switch terminal 30 - violet wire on terminal 50 on the key - NSS - starter solenoid.
